PayPay決済フロー

決済の流れ

PayPayで決済を行う際の流れです。

sequenceDiagram お客様(PCブラウザ/スマートフォン)->>加盟店様: 1.PayPayでお支払い 加盟店様->>当サービス: 2.取引登録 当サービス-->>加盟店様:   加盟店様->>当サービス: 3.決済実行 当サービス-->>加盟店様:   加盟店様-->>お客様(PCブラウザ/スマートフォン):4.支払い手続き開始IFに誘導 当サービス-->>加盟店様:【非同期】結果通知(3.決済実行) お客様(PCブラウザ/スマートフォン)->>当サービス:5.支払い手続き開始 当サービス-->>お客様(PCブラウザ/スマートフォン):PayPayログイン画面 表示 お客様(PCブラウザ/スマートフォン)->>PayPay:6.ログイン or PayPayアプリ起動 PayPay-->>お客様(PCブラウザ/スマートフォン):PayPay購入内容確認画面 表示 お客様(PCブラウザ/スマートフォン)->>PayPay:7.決済を行う PayPay->>当サービス:8.入金通知 当サービス-->>加盟店様:【非同期】結果通知(8.入金通知) PayPay-->>お客様(PCブラウザ/スマートフォン):PayPay購入完了画面 表示 PayPay-->>お客様(PCブラウザ/スマートフォン):PayPayアプリ プッシュ通知(購入) お客様(PCブラウザ/スマートフォン)->>PayPay:9.加盟店サイトへ戻るボタン押下 or 自動遷移 PayPay-->>当サービス:   当サービス-->>お客様(PCブラウザ/スマートフォン):加盟店様サイト(決済戻し先URL)にリダイレクト お客様(PCブラウザ/スマートフォン)->>加盟店様: 10.決済結果受信 加盟店様-->>お客様(PCブラウザ/スマートフォン):画面表示

フローの説明

  1. お客様がお支払い手段にPayPayを選択します。
  2. 加盟店様は当サービスの[取引登録]を行います。
  3. 加盟店様は当サービスの[決済実行]を行います。
  4. 加盟店様はお客様を当サービスの[支払手続き開始IF]に誘導します。
  5. お客様のブラウザ上から当サービスの[支払手続き開始IF]が行われ、お客様にPayPayログイン画面を表示します。
  6. お客様はPayPayにログインします。
    ※PCから購入する際に、「携帯電話番号」(PayPayアカウントに登録した携帯電話番号)と「パスワード」を入力します。(図 画面遷移イメージ(PCブラウザ)をご参照ください)
    ※PCから購入する際に、ログイン画面に表示されているQRコードをPayPayアプリで読み取ると、アプリ側での購入となり、購入完了すると、PCブラウザも購入完了に遷移します。(図 画面遷移イメージ(PCブラウザ→PayPayアプリ)をご参照ください)
    ※PayPayアプリがインストールされたスマートフォンから購入する際に、PayPayアプリ自動的に立ち上がりますので、ログインは不要です。(図 画面遷移イメージ(スマートフォンブラウザ→PayPayアプリ)をご参照ください)
    ※PayPayが必要と判断した場合のみ、PayPayアカウントに登録した携帯電話番号宛てに送信するワンタイムパスワードの入力も求められる場合もあります。
  7. お客様がPCブラウザまたはPayPayアプリでお支払いを行います。
  8. PayPayから当サービスに入金通知が送信されます。
    (結果通知プログラムをご利用の加盟店様へ当サービスから結果通知を送信します。)
    ※PayPayアプリで購入した場合、お客様に購入結果のプッシュ通知が送信されます。
  9. お客様がPayPay購入完了画面から加盟店サイトに戻るボタンを押下します。
    ※ボタンの押下がなくても5秒後に自動で加盟店サイトに遷移します。
  10. 当サービスが加盟店様の決済結果戻しURLに決済結果を返却します。

画面遷移イメージ(PCブラウザ)

画面遷移イメージ(PCブラウザ→PayPayアプリ)

画面遷移イメージ(スマートフォンブラウザ→PayPayアプリ)

増額売上の流れ

sequenceDiagram 加盟店様->>当サービス: 1.実売上 当サービス->>PayPay: 2.増額売上要求 PayPay-->>当サービス:   PayPay->>PayPayユーザー: 3.プッシュ通知(増額売上同意要求) 当サービス-->>加盟店様:   PayPayユーザー-->>PayPay: 4.増額売上同意 PayPay->>当サービス: 5.増額売上要求結果 当サービス-->>加盟店様: 6.結果通知

フローの説明

  1. 加盟店様が仮売上時より増額の金額で当サービスの[実売上]を行います。
  2. 当サービスからPayPayに増額売上要求を行います。
    ※この時点で取引の状態は「実売上受付」となり、当サービスの[実売上]は一度終了となります。
     後続のフローは当サービスの[実売上]とは非同期となります。
  3. PayPayはPayPayユーザー(お客様)に増額売上のプッシュ通知を通知します。
  4. PayPayユーザーが増額売上に同意します。
  5. PayPayから当サービスに増額売上要求結果が送信されます。
  6. 当サービスから加盟店様に取引の状態が「実売上」となった旨の結果通知を送信します。